In a population of pigs, the average body weight is 178 kg. Suppose you select the 15 largest pigs, whose average body weight is 205 kg, and interbreed them. The average body weight of the offspring of the selected pigs is 191 kg. If you were to select pigs that have an average weight of 240 kg, what would be the predicted weight of the progeny produced by the selected pigs?

Prokaryotic

Referring to organisms, such as bacteria and archaea, that lack a nucleus and other membrane-bound organelles.

Archaea

A category of unicellular microorganisms that are genetically different from both bacteria and eukaryotes, frequently located in harsh environments.

Cell Theory

A fundamental principle in biology stating that all living organisms are composed of cells, which are the basic unit of life, and that all cells come from pre-existing cells.

Matthias Schleiden

A German botanist and co-founder of cell theory, who in 1838 proposed that all plant tissues are composed of cells and that plant growth results from the production and expansion of these cells.
